    Performance and Powertrain: Power Under the Hood

    Let's kick things off by looking under the hood. The Nissan Patrol 2025 is expected to keep its reputation for robust engines. Typically, this means a potent V8 engine that delivers serious power. Nissan is known for reliability and a strong torque output, making the Patrol a great choice for both city driving and tackling tough terrains. The exact specifications for the 2025 model year haven’t been fully revealed yet, but we can expect an engine that is designed to provide smooth acceleration and ample power for towing and hauling. In addition to a V8, we might also see a more fuel-efficient option, possibly a turbocharged engine, depending on the model and trim level you go for. This would be a great move by Nissan to provide drivers with a wider selection of power options. The Patrol's powertrain is often paired with a sturdy automatic transmission, which ensures that power delivery is smooth and reliable, and these transmissions are known to be built to last and handle high amounts of torque.

    On the other hand, the Range Rover is a symbol of luxury, so it's a given that it will offer a range of sophisticated and powerful engines. Expect to see options like a turbocharged inline-six, a V8, and potentially even a plug-in hybrid electric (PHEV) powertrain. Range Rover engines are famous for their refinement and performance, with a strong focus on both power and efficiency. Their engines offer impressive acceleration and a driving experience that’s luxurious and refined. Range Rover also tends to incorporate advanced technologies like mild-hybrid systems and active suspension, which improve both the ride quality and fuel economy. The choice between the Patrol and Range Rover’s engines truly depends on what your priorities are. If your focus is on pure off-road capability and reliability, the Patrol might be the better bet. If you value a blend of performance, luxury, and advanced technology, the Range Rover could be the way to go. Both vehicles deliver top-tier performance in their own unique ways, so it really comes down to preference.

    Off-Road Capabilities: Conquering the Wilderness

    Alright, let's get down and dirty. When it comes to off-roading, both the Nissan Patrol 2025 and the Range Rover bring serious game, but they approach it from different angles. The Nissan Patrol has a legendary reputation for being incredibly capable off-road. Its rugged build, high ground clearance, and robust four-wheel-drive system make it a beast on rough terrain. The Patrol often comes with features like a locking rear differential, hill descent control, and a sophisticated terrain management system. This system allows drivers to optimize the vehicle's performance based on the specific conditions they are facing. The Patrol is the kind of SUV that feels at home in the desert, on rocky trails, or in snowy conditions. Its simple, robust design means that it can withstand the kind of punishment that more delicate SUVs might struggle with, which makes it a favourite among people who like to go on serious off-roading adventures. This is a real workhorse when the going gets tough. You can trust that the Patrol will get you where you need to go, no matter how challenging the conditions are. It's built to last and built to conquer.

    The Range Rover, on the other hand, takes a more refined approach to off-roading. While it’s not as raw and rugged as the Patrol, it’s still highly capable. Range Rovers typically come with features like adjustable air suspension, which can raise and lower the vehicle for optimal ground clearance. They also include advanced all-wheel-drive systems, terrain response systems, and various driving modes to handle different terrains. The Range Rover excels in offering a blend of luxury and off-road performance. It's the kind of SUV that can navigate a challenging trail while providing a smooth and comfortable ride. The Range Rover’s off-road tech is designed to make even difficult terrains feel manageable. If you want an SUV that can handle rough conditions while still providing an unparalleled level of luxury, then the Range Rover could be the perfect pick. Ultimately, if your primary focus is hardcore off-roading, the Nissan Patrol might have the edge. If you prefer a combination of luxury and off-road prowess, the Range Rover could be your preferred choice. Both vehicles are remarkable in their own right, and the best choice is really going to depend on your personal needs and priorities.
